Maksim (Max) Montatskiy D.M.D., M.S.

Dr. Max Montatskiy grew up in Belarus and immigrated to the U.S. in 2002. He graduated from the University of Illinois at Chicago in 2008 with a Bachelor of Science degree in Biology and a minor in Chemistry. In 2010, he obtained a Master of Science in Biomedical Sciences and a healthcare administration certification from Rosalind Franklin University.

In 2015, Dr. Montatskiy graduated magna cum laude, earning his Doctor of Dental Medicine from the University of Illinois at Chicago, College of Dentistry. After practicing as a general dentist in Wisconsin, he pursued further education at Marquette University, School of Dentistry. There, he earned a Master of Science and a certificate in Endodontics. Currently, he holds a part-time faculty position in the Endodontics Department at Marquette University, guiding both endodontic residents and dental students.

Post-residency, Dr. Montatskiy worked as an endodontist in Wisconsin before returning to Illinois, eager to serve his community. Committed to community service, he volunteered dental services in Illinois and Wisconsin through Goldie’s Place dental clinic, Mission of Mercy, and Give Kids a Smile foundation. He is affiliated with various dental societies, including the American Association of Endodontists, American Dental Association, Illinois State Dental Society, and Chicago Dental Society.

Dr. Montatskiy's clinical interests include dental anesthesia, dental trauma, and regenerative endodontics. Outside his professional life, he cherishes family time and pursues a variety of hobbies like running, biking, weight training, cooking, traveling, and music. His mission is to provide the best and safest endodontic care to every patient in a friendly and comfortable environment.
